简单的if语句
if语句允许程序通过判断条件是否成立而选择是否执行指定的语句。
if 判断条件:
语句块
例如:
age = 20 #创建变量age代表年龄,赋值为20
if age >= 18: #判断变量age的值是否大于等于18
print("已成年") #输出“已成年”
if-else语句
if语句只允许在条件为真时指定要执行的语句,而if-else语句还可在条件为假时指定要执行的语句。
语句块1
else:
语句块2
例:编写程序,要求输入年龄,判断该学生是否成年(大于等于18岁),如未成年,计算还需要
几年能够成年。
age = int(input("请输入学生的年龄:")) #输入变量age的值并转换为整型
if age>=18: #判断age是否大于等于18
print("已成年") #如果是,输出“已成年”
else: #如果不是
print("未成年") #输出“未成年”
print("还差",18-age,"年成年") #计算还差几年成年并输出
例:编写程序,要求输入三角形的三条边,计算三角形的面积并输出。
import math #导入math模块
a=int(input("请输入三角形的第一条边:")) #输入第一条边并将其转换为整型
b=int(input("请输入三角形的第二